Job Summary
Labor and Delivery Registered Nurse (RN) Night shift Location not specified. This role involves providing collaborative nursing care to patients in the perinatal department, including antepartum, intrapartum, postpartum, and neonatal care. The RN is responsible for stabilizing newborns, monitoring fetal health, and supporting patients through all phases of labor and delivery, ensuring high-quality healthcare according to established standards and protocols.

Job Details

  • Required Qualifications: Graduate of School of Nursing, current California State License as a Registered Nurse, BLS certification upon hire and ongoing, NRP certification within 6 months of hire and ongoing, fetal monitoring certification or equivalent within 6 months of hire, and infant lactation education or equivalent within 6 months of hire. No minimum years of experience specified, but at least one year of labor experience or completed orientation is required.
  • Schedule: Nights, 12-hour shifts, minimum of 36 hours per week.
  • Additional Information: The RN must have experience caring for antenatal, triage, labor, and delivery patients, as well as performing routine newborn stabilization. Must be comfortable monitoring fetal health and stabilizing critically ill newborns awaiting NICU transportation (note: this facility does not have a NICU). Excellent interpersonal and analytical skills are required to instruct, comfort, and communicate effectively with patients, families, and healthcare team members. Ability to learn and utilize healthcare software systems is necessary.
  • Responsibilities: Deliver nursing care aligned with the medical treatment plan, promote patient health, delegate tasks appropriately, and coordinate care activities with team members. The RN will report directly to the Perinatal Nurse Manager and collaborate with other healthcare staff, including supervising Licensed Vocational Nurses and department clerks.
